THen the larger issue is ultra low calorie dieting.
Doesn't work.
Ok, my medical school biochemistry teacher showed that the body moves from burning muscle to burning fat in 1 to 4 WEEKS of
starvation not 6 days. Also, the rate of calorie burning drops very low very fast. So.
1) low calorie diets do not provide enough nutrients to be safe and serious
vitamin deficiency diseases like Beri-Beri can occur within ONE WEEK of starvation if the person is doing everything wrong like exercising,
stress, and caffeine loading.
2) low calorie diets lose muscle and not fat. This promotes lower
metabolism and lower calorie burning. There is also adaptation to change hormones like
thyroid to lower calorie burning further.
3) nobody stays with them by choice.
Increased exercise with some overall muscle stimulation is needed along with mild starvation and with a simple cheap vitamin supplement.
